www-announce m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Ignacio Vera <iv...@apache.org>
Subject [ANNOUNCE] Apache Lucene 8.2.0 released
Date Fri, 26 Jul 2019 07:57:56 GMT
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A512

## 26 July 2019, Apache Luceneā„¢ 8.2.0 available

The Lucene PMC is pleased to announce the release of Apache Lucene 8.2.0.

Apache Lucene is a high-performance, full-featured text search engine
library written entirely in Java. It is a technology suitable for nearly
any application that requires full-text search, especially cross-platform.

This release contains numerous bug fixes, optimizations, and improvements,
some of which are highlighted below. The release is available for immediate
download at:

  <https://lucene.apache.org/core/downloads.html>

### Lucene 8.2.0 Release Highlights:

#### API Changes:

  * Intervals queries has been moved from the sandbox to the queries
module.

#### New Features

  * New XYShape Field and Queries for indexing and querying general
cartesian geometries.
  * Snowball stemmer/analyzer for the Estonian language.
  * Provide a FeatureSortfield to allow sorting search hits by descending
value of a feature.
  * Add new KoreanNumberFilter that can change Hangul character to number
and process decimal point.
  * Add doc-value support to range fields.
  * Add monitor subproject (previously Luwak monitoring library) that
allows a stream of documents to be matched against a set of registered
queriesin an efficient manner.
  * Add a numeric range query in sandbox that takes advantage of index
sorting.Add a numeric range query in sandbox that takes advantage of index
sorting.

#### Optimizations

  * Use exponential search instead of binary search in
IntArrayDocIdSet#advance method.
  * Use incoming thread for execution if IndexSearcher has an executor. Now
caller threads execute at least one search on an index even if there is an
executor provided to minimize thread context switching.
  * New storing strategy for BKD tree leaves with low cardinality that can
lower storage costs and It can be used at search time to speed up queries.
  * Load frequencies lazily only when needed in BlockDocsEnum and
BlockImpactsEverythingEnum.
  * Phrase queries now leverage impacts.

Please read CHANGES.txt for a full list of new features and changes:

  <https://lucene.apache.org/core/8_2_0/changes/Changes.html>

Note: The Apache Software Foundation uses an extensive mirroring network
for
distributing releases. It is possible that the mirror you are using may not
have
replicated the release yet. If that is the case, please try another mirror.
This also applies to Maven access.
-----BEGIN PGP SIGNATURE-----
Version: FlowCrypt 6.9.2 Gmail Encryption
Comment: Seamlessly send and receive encrypted email

wsFcBAEBCgAGBQJdOrKCAAoJENTxgYgaQvnmFscP/RtNw84S4AQqWFNq1GkT
XXhmH1pHGgNCcI317UG2oBnlLna2G3JKXGpwiMxQoAyu1fJC+haE+bD3NMhj
wTxjcFtDm/gcztUwXPvc0UCAbKWsHk+bHWWIy2lu316VijprjVqozLiKXnxp
kypaGIcPj/mWwzvzaLTGR6fLzrXOYL9TgM/Y87oW9JQ2OB+YWY8imVnAoV6S
WeVHB9Pld/1u53i7XfcOt9en+a3tyB3X/iXmGSfde1TfDiDF0mgtAr36IY1g
0FusERjHnTvHocyFnmPb9vz4eeGuAcqbsNMtY/zBPqdxLZ3M+5mAtJuxz3/J
TxUK4aPFCrX3y24grkGkNxVsgnko+XubUqP5zLEqpGuPSgoXIxvLEYS1fn28
m1a3GPk5BMLuywVIPhRgjBoKKjhUDKqf4gv21dObDPx9V5yrvCFzNqK/RwQr
E9ARkBUi+pL3Sl2+n4lMfP2QN9JBg4VjZasilH5Zl3D6ZsL4B5kyRALQg5Ot
B8g8kVF50R7WN1K1LBc0IOgW2XgGor2qMssnYasPnc9q8GJVisxYslH0lisL
Y4XsdZVsc/IvTlbIgAl1r1EExJTxYBy9lHOqz3whbDJ7Khp/kK2HyNLpaDVH
i1WPsPcmIY9TglQCJl/NX/Avo5SUxhkglJtYonnzJGD74YZHnG00M9ZVC9W3
QBXo
=9AiZ
-----END PGP SIGNATURE-----

Mime
View raw message